Wyoming Standard Conditions of Acceptance of Escrow are a set of guidelines and requirements that govern the acceptance of an escrow in the state of Wyoming. These conditions ensure a smooth and fair transaction between parties involved in an escrow agreement and provide a framework for the protection of their rights and interests. Here is a detailed description highlighting the key aspects of the Wyoming Standard Conditions of Acceptance of Escrow: 1. Definitions: The document begins by defining various terms used throughout the conditions, including Escrow Agent, Principal, Beneficiary, Transaction, and the like. This section establishes a common understanding of the language used in the agreement. 2. Acceptance of Escrow: This section outlines the specific requirements that must be met for the escrow to be considered accepted. It includes criteria such as the execution of the escrow agreement by all parties, the delivery of necessary documents, and compliance with regulatory obligations. 3. Escrow Instructions: This section details the instructions given to the Escrow Agent regarding the handling of funds, documents, and other assets held in escrow. It addresses matters like disbursements, account statements, reporting requirements, and changes to the escrow instructions. 4. Deposit Requirements: The Wyoming Standard Conditions of Acceptance of Escrow describe the deposit requirements that must be fulfilled by the Principal. This may include the specified amount and currency, the form of payment, and any necessary conditions for accepting funds into the escrow account. 5. Termination: The conditions specify the circumstances under which the escrow agreement may be terminated and the procedure for doing so. This section outlines the steps involved, such as written notice, return of assets, and the responsibility for any costs incurred during termination. 6. Dispute Resolution: In cases where disputes arise between the parties involved, the Wyoming Standard Conditions of Acceptance of Escrow may provide guidelines for resolution. This may include requirements for mediation, arbitration, or any other agreed-upon method of dispute resolution. Types of Wyoming Standard Conditions of Acceptance of Escrow: 1. Real Estate Escrow: This type of escrow involves the transfer of funds and documents related to real estate transactions. It ensures that all conditions of the agreement, such as inspections, repairs, or liens, are met before the completion of a sale or lease. 2. Business Sale Escrow: This type of escrow facilitates the transfer of assets, liabilities, and funds during the sale or acquisition of a business. It helps to ensure that both parties fulfill their obligations, including the release of funds upon meeting predetermined conditions. 3. Legal Escrow: Legal escrows are established to hold funds and documents related to legal matters such as legal disputes, settlements, or judgments. This type of escrow ensures the secure handling of funds until the legal proceedings are resolved. 4. Mortgage Escrow: Mortgage escrows are commonly used to hold funds for property taxes and insurance. Lenders may require borrowers to make regular contributions to the escrow account, ensuring that these financial obligations are met on time. Understanding and adhering to the Wyoming Standard Conditions of Acceptance of Escrow is essential for all parties involved in an escrow transaction. These guidelines promote transparency, protect the interests of the parties, and contribute to a smooth and successful escrow process in the state of Wyoming.

To be in escrow is a type of legal holding account. These items (money or property) can't be released until all conditions are met between both of the parties.

An escrow receipt is a bank or clearing statement that is part of an options contract. The escrow receipt vouches that the writer of options has enough shares of the underlying security to satisfy a potential assignmentthat is, to actually deliver the security if the option's exercised.

Escrow agreements provide security by delegating an asset to an escrow agent for safekeeping until each party meets his or her contractual obligations.
